Well, I started a very similar thread about 2 or 3 years ago with only ideas and it never went anywhere. At that point in my life, I did more talking than doing. But, since I finally have a goal to work with, time and money to spend, and parts already installed, I'll take you along.

I bought 2 R's from the same guy. One is in pieces and the other one I'm building now. The one im building now came with a 200X front end. The parts bike came with a 83-84R front end. Both look like cow-dookie but ran good. The build started with rebuilding the rear caliper. I used the grease method to push the piston out. It works wonderfully but is a pain to clean all the holes out. I sandblasted it and its awaiting paint this week. Once I paint it, I will rebuild it.

I was switching my clutch levers around and adding some Pro Taper hand guards and fiddled with the clutch adjustment alot. No matter what I did, the clutch was waaay to hard. It had a new cable on it, so I decided to inspect the clutch basket and found this horror.

https://i1283.photobucket.com/albums/a543/Dragondude577/20190624_203809_zpsfwq4wwek.jpg (http://s1283.photobucket.com/user/Dragondude577/media/20190624_203809_zpsfwq4wwek.jpg.html)

Luckily, I had an extra clutch basket from the parts bike. It had some light grooving that I need to file down, but its nothing compared to this junk.
Anyone know of a clutch basket swap for these bikes? They are the same from 81-84. Only thing I come up with is 85-86 Hinson baskets.

I will be ordering some new clutch plates and pressure plates from Barrnett Clutches.
